Typical Skin Conditions Identified
Countless skin conditions can present with varying levels of extent and intricacy, making dermatological know-how vital for exact diagnosis and monitoring. Amongst one of the most common conditions are acne vulgaris, dermatitis, psoriasis, and dermatitis.
Acne vulgaris, identified by the visibility of papules, comedones, and pustules, largely impacts teens yet can linger into adulthood. Dermatitis, or atopic dermatitis, is a chronic inflammatory condition that results in dry, itchy, and inflamed skin. Psoriasis is an autoimmune problem that materializes as red, scaly plaques, mainly on extensor surfaces, and can significantly influence the lifestyle.
Other common conditions consist of rosacea, which offers with facial flushing and noticeable blood vessels, and seborrheic dermatitis, often leading to dandruff and oily spots on the scalp. Fungal infections, such as tinea pedis (professional athlete's foot) and tinea corporis (ringworm), are also frequently experienced.

Analysis Methods Used
Exactly how do skin doctors accurately detect various skin conditions? Skin doctors employ a mix of clinical examinations, analysis tools, and specialized methods to make certain accurate recognition of skin problems.
One of the main analysis techniques is dermoscopy, which uses a portable tool to magnify skin sores, permitting for comprehensive assessment of frameworks not noticeable to the naked eye. In addition, skin biopsies are frequently done, in which a small sample of skin is eliminated for histopathological evaluation. This strategy is indispensable for detecting conditions such as cancer malignancy and other skin cancers cells.
Spot testing Visit Your URL is an additional vital approach utilized to recognize contact dermatitis by subjecting small amounts of prospective irritants to the skin. In addition, lab examinations, including blood examinations and cultures, may be performed to eliminate systemic concerns or infections. Collectively, these analysis methods allow skin specialists to formulate a comprehensive understanding of skin problems, resulting in accurate medical diagnoses and educated client administration.

Therapy Choices Available
A broad selection of treatment alternatives is offered for managing skin conditions, tailored to the specific problem and private patient needs. Skin doctors utilize both systemic and topical treatments, depending on the seriousness and sort of skin disorder. Topical therapies, such as corticosteroids, retinoids, and calcineurin inhibitors, are generally recommended for problems like dermatitis, acne, and psoriasis. These representatives target inflammation and advertise skin recovery.
For more serious problems, systemic treatments may be essential. These include dental medications such as anti-biotics for bacterial infections and immunosuppressants for autoimmune conditions. Biologics, a more recent class of medicines, have actually revealed effectiveness in dealing with chronic inflammatory conditions like psoriasis and atopic dermatitis.
